Ian Travel Services Complaints & Reviews - Credit card has been debited but did not make any booking with the agency

Review all Ian Travel Services complaints

Ian Travel Services

Posted: 2009-04-18 by   Susanne Nuorti
Credit card has been debited but did not make any booking with the agency
Complaint Rating:  100 % with 17 votes
Credit card has been debited but did not make any booking with the agency.
I booked hotel through Hotwire.com and flight through Continental Airlines home page and in addition of confirmed payments there was a separate extra 581.32sek (~$75) for IAN Travel Services which wasn't included in either of the reservations.

I saw there were other complaints concerning IAN Travel Services - I wonder if anybody has got any explanation or solution?

SORRY!!! This was an unnecessary complaint!!! I found an explanation. It is my booking through Otels.com that goes under name IAN Travel Services.
